Paris Hilton loses dog, Tinkerbell

Paris Hilton is in mourning after her dearest pooch named Tinkerbell, passed away at the age of 14 (human years) which is roughly 72 dog years.

Tinkerbell was Paris' first ever dog which she bought from an online breeding company in 2002 after being inspired by the movie, 'Legally Blonde'.

Paris announced the loss on Instagram April 21, saying ... "My heart is broken. I am so sad & devastated. I feel like I've lost a member of my family."

She added, "I love you Tinky, you are a Legend & will never be forgotten." #RIP

In 2004, the dog was reported missing after Paris' home was attacked by burglars. The socialite offered to pay $5000 to anyone who found her.

After six days, Tink mysteriously showed up and there were no details on how she found her way back home.
